ANALYGENCE is seeking a skilled Security Engineer professional to support Department of Defense (DoD) systems through the full lifecycle of Assessment and Authorization (A&A) activities. This position will support NSWCDD in Dahlgren, VA. Responsibilities include authoring cybersecurity documentation, conducting system analysis, and developing A&A artifacts in alignment with DoD policies and standards (e.g., DoDI 8500.2, DISA STIGs, NSA guidelines).
